

如果您无法下载资料,请参考说明:
1、部分资料下载需要金币,请确保您的账户上有足够的金币
2、已购买过的文档,再次下载不重复扣费
3、资料包下载后请先用软件解压,在使用对应软件打开
基于LGN-VNS的多卫星区域目标覆盖算法 基于LGN-VNS的多卫星区域目标覆盖算法 摘要:多卫星区域目标覆盖是卫星任务规划的核心问题之一。本文针对多卫星区域目标覆盖问题,提出了一种基于LGN-VNS的算法。该算法利用LGN-VNS的优势,通过巧妙的变邻搜索策略,实现了多卫星的最优覆盖。理论分析和实验结果表明,与传统的方法相比,基于LGN-VNS的算法具有更好的性能和效果。 关键词:多卫星区域目标覆盖,LGN-VNS,变邻搜索 1.引言 多卫星区域目标覆盖问题是指如何通过多个卫星来覆盖指定区域内的目标物体。这是一个重要的问题,涉及到卫星任务规划和资源分配等关键问题。传统的解决方法包括基于启发式算法和数学优化方法,但这些方法往往存在局限性。因此,本文提出了一种基于LGN-VNS的算法,以提高多卫星区域目标覆盖的效果和性能。 2.相关工作 许多学者已经提出了很多解决多卫星区域目标覆盖问题的方法。例如,基于遗传算法的方法、基于粒子群算法的方法等。这些方法在某些情况下可以达到较好的效果,但在实际应用中存在一些限制。因此,需要提出更有效的方法来解决这个问题。 3.LGN-VNS算法 本文提出的基于LGN-VNS的算法是一种基于变邻搜索的优化方法。其基本思想是通过不断改变邻域解来搜索最优解。具体算法如下: 步骤1:初始化。 根据输入数据,初始化多个卫星的位置和目标物体的位置。 步骤2:计算目标覆盖度。 根据当前卫星位置和目标物体位置,计算所有卫星的目标覆盖度。 步骤3:变邻搜索。 通过改变卫星位置和目标物体的分配,不断搜索更优的目标覆盖度。 步骤4:更新最优解。 当找到更优的解时,更新当前的最优解。 步骤5:判断停止条件。 根据预先设定的停止条件,判断是否终止搜索。 步骤6:输出结果。 输出最优解和目标覆盖度。 4.算法分析 本文提出的算法基于LGN-VNS,具有以下几个优点: (1)采用变邻搜索的策略,可以很快搜索到更优的解。 (2)通过改变卫星位置和目标物体的分配,可以灵活调整覆盖情况。 (3)具有较好的可扩展性,可以适应不同规模和复杂度的问题。 5.实验结果 为了验证算法的性能和效果,我们进行了一系列的实验。实验结果表明,基于LGN-VNS的算法相对于传统方法具有更好的性能和效果。具体实验结果请参见图表1。 6.结论 本文针对多卫星区域目标覆盖问题,提出了一种基于LGN-VNS的算法。该算法通过变邻搜索策略,实现了多卫星的最优覆盖。实验结果表明,该算法具有更好的性能和效果。未来的工作可以进一步优化算法,提高算法的效率和可扩展性。 参考文献: [1]SmithJ,etal.(2010).AnLGN-VNSalgorithmformulti-satelliteregiontargetcoverage.IEEETransactionsonAerospaceandElectronicSystems,46(3):1267-1280. [2]JohnsonR,etal.(2012).AcomparativestudyofLGN-VNSandothermethodsformulti-satelliteregiontargetcoverage.JournalofOptimizationTheoryandApplications,145(1):243-256. [3]WangZ,etal.(2015).LGN-VNS-basedmulti-objectiveoptimizationforsatellitemissionplanning.JournaloftheFranklinInstitute,352(5):2020-2035.

快乐****蜜蜂
实名认证
内容提供者


最近下载